169. Etihad Airways Moves Amman Flights to New Queen Alia Airport
Etihad Airways has moved its double-daily flights between Abu Dhabi and Amman to the Jordanians capital new Queen Alia International Airport. The new airport is designed to accommodate the rapid increase in passenger numbers and is expected to almost triple the airports capacity.
170. Courtyard by Marriott Opens in Fengxian District of Shanghai
Marriott has expanded its Courtyard brand to the Fengxian district of Shanghai. The Marriott Shanghai Fengxian hotel is just 42 kilometers away from downtown Shanghai and a 45-minute drive to Shanghai Hongqiao Airport, Hongqiao Transportation Hub and Shanghai Pudong International Airport.
171. 100th Cadet Pilot joins Etihad Flying Programme
100th Cadet Pilot joins Etihad Flying Programme. Shareefa Al Bloushi, from Abu Dhabi, is a member of Etihads tenth group of cadets which recently started the 18 month training programme at the Horizon Flight Academy in Al Ain. She is also the sixth female Emirati cadet pilot to join the programme, and eighth female overall.
172. Ritz-Carlton to Open Hotel in Chengdu
Ritz-Carlton is expanding its presence in China with a new hotel located in the heart of the capital of Sichuan province. The Ritz-Carlton, Chengdu, will become the luxury hotel operators first flag in Southwest China, when it opens in summer 2013.
173. Pratt & Whitney GTF Engines to Power Korean Air's New Airbus A321neo Aircraft
Korean Air has selected the Pratt & Whitney GTF engine to power up to 50 Airbus A321neo aircraft scheduled for delivery commencing in 2021. The two companies have also entered into discussions for the Korean Air Maintenance and Engineering Division to join Pratt & Whitneys PW1100G-JM GTF MRO network.
174. Shangri-La Signs Hotel Jen in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ia
Shangri-La has signed a management agreement with Concorde Arch (M) Sdn. Bhd. for the first Hotel Jen in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. Scheduled to open in 2019, Hotel Jen Kuala Lumpur is the second Hotel Jen project under development in Malaysia, following the signing of Hotel Jen Kota Kinabalu in Borneo in September 2015.

176. Marriott Appoints Chief Marketing and Commercial Officer
Marriott International has appointed Stephanie Linnartz as its chief marketing and commercial officer. With 18 brands and 3,800 hotels in 74 countries, this new global position bundles all of the companys consumer-focused disciplines for the first time, including brand management, marketing, eCommerce, sales, revenue management and consumer insight.
